In 1964, Ken Kesey and a group of friends (dubbed the Merry Pranksters) embarked on a bus ride across the country, taking copious amounts of LSD and footage along the way. It was one of the defining moments of the psychedelic sixties, a forerunner to the explosion of hippie culture that followed soon after. Kesey’s access to drugs through government-sponsored testing gave him a taste for altered states of mind, a taste that he and his cohorts readily passed on to others as they crossed the country. The Merry Pranksters sought to document their epic trip with hundreds of hours of footage, but despite multiple editing attempts, the footage remained on the cutting room floor. Enter directors Alex Gibney and Alison Ellberg, who have lovingly pieced together the footage and audiotaped recordings. With artistic flourishes and inspired music, Magic Trip immerses us in a moment in time when hippie ideology was truly being realized, before it all went bust.  RM
